• CMS rates this facility 4/5 stars (above average)
• Has 100 certified beds with an average of 89.1 residents per day (89% occupancy)
• Last health inspection found 3 deficiencies (inspected Jul 1, 2025)
• Has been fined a total of $226,471 across 3 fine(s)
• Total nursing staff: 3.87 hours per resident per day
• Staff turnover rate: 57.9% (high)
• Part of the Nationwide Healthcare Services chain (7 facilities)
Regency Healthcare & Rehab Center is a 4-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in Wilmington, Delaware with 100 certified beds. It has been operating since 1970. The facility scored above average compared to Delaware facilities.
